... Read moreBirria, a traditional Mexican dish, is celebrated for its rich flavor profile and tender meat, typically made from goat or beef. It's often served with a side of consommé, allowing you to savor every bit of its essence. The birria craze has inspired a delicious twist: birria pizza, which combines the classic pizza elements with the savory taste of birria. This fusion dish is perfect for gatherings or a delicious family meal, showcasing the versatility of birria. To make birria at home, consider marinating the meat with spices such as cumin, garlic, and dried chilies for at least 12 hours. Slow-cook it to achieve that tender consistency, and serve it with fresh tortillas and hot salsa for an authentic experience.
